Etienne Surprenant Legault

Etienne first completed a Cégep degree in cinema before pursuing his passion for drawing by completing a second degree in 2D Animation. He then participated in the establishment of a multimedia start-up for two-and-a-half years. There, he created video games and his interest for gaming never stopped to grow. As Etienne wanted to create video games full-time, he started to work for a small Montreal-based video game studio, Hibernum. After six months in this new studio, Etienne knew he had the potential to take on bigger challenges and desired to take on an art direction job. However, he was lacking some of the required skills. This motivated him to go back to school in the Computation Arts at Concordia, a well-rounded program that would allow him to pursue his adventure in the gaming world.
